Subject: Brake Mods
- For the front brakes, we ditched the original 10” drums on all four corners.
- Changed spindles to 73 up Duster.
- Going with 10-3/4 rotors.
- Running 73 up slider calipers.
- Running “yellow” EBC brake pads.
- Removed original shields.
- Shields replaced with modified brake ducts from Mazda.
Yes if you are going to stay with the chrysler calipers the ~'77 cordoba 11-3/4" rotors with ebc yellows are good.
Upsize the wheel tire combo to ford wheels... mustang 245 45 17 or bigger.
Use 3" lug studs at all 4 wheels and play with spacers to get the proper wheel backspacing to work for the car / brake combination.
